  • Patent number: 6620095
    Abstract: A cradle apparatus for myocardial repair and treatment includes a cradle having a base end and an open end. A lumen extends to a location which is at or near the cradle's base end. A plurality of spring arms are mounted to the lumen and attached to the open end of the cradle. The spring arms are biased to apply an opening force to the open end of the cradle such that the cradle apparatus can be compacted into a percutaneous or transarterial introducer and then expanded upon emergence from the introducer to engage a ventricular wall of a heart. The cradle is adapted to apply a myocardial repair or treatment material, such as myocyte cells, medicines and like, to a dysfunctional myocardium. A balloon cradle apparatus is also disclosed for myocardial treatment via an endocardial approach.

  • Patent number: 6585761
    Abstract: A prosthetic valve adapted to be inserted into a blood vessel and held in a desired position therein. The valve includes an annular support ring having a longitudinal axis and defining a substantially circular central opening for passage of blood. The support ring has an outer wall that may be formed with a central annular depression. A leaflet is mounted on the support ring for pivotal movement between a closed position wherein the leaflet substantially blocks the central opening and an open position wherein blood is permitted through the opening. The valve is adapted to be inserted into the blood vessel such that the support ring longitudinal axis is substantially coincident with an axis of elongation of said blood vessel and held in such position in suitable fashion, such as by suturing or by way of a tightened cord holding a proximate portion of the blood vessel against the support outer wall if it is formed with an annular depression.

  • Patent number: 6574477
    Abstract: A system and method for performing dynamic load balancing during system operation between a pair of APs (AP pair) serving at least one cell in common. A first RCS instance runs as an active RCS instance on one member of the AP pair and a second RCS instance runs as a standby RCS instance on the other member of the AP pair. The first RCS instance is redesignated as a standby RCS instance for the cell and the second RCS instance is redesignated as an active RCS instance for the cell. Active message processing is then transferred from the first RCS instance to the second RCS instance during network operation and without service interruption to the cell.

  • Patent number: 6539225
    Abstract: A system and method provide seamless data network telecommunication service to a mobile wireless node during mobile wireless call handoff from a first base station to a second base station. Prior to call handoff, communication content addressed to the mobile wireless node is routed to a first address for delivery to the mobile wireless node via the first base station. Upon initiation of the call handoff, the communication content is routed to a second address for delivery to the mobile wireless node via the second base station. At the same time, routing of the same communication content is continued to the first address. Upon completion of the call handoff, communication content routing to the first address is terminated.

  • Patent number: 6445922
    Abstract: A method and system are disclosed for supporting overlapping IP addresses by sharing a mobile node identifier between an IWF and a Foreign Agent in a visited data (e.g., wireless) network. The mobile node identifier is stored in lookup tables associated with the IWF (Mobile Identity table) and the Foreign Agent (Visitor List table). When a data packet travels between the IWF and the Foreign Agent, the mobile node identifier is attached to it. For data packets moving in the reverse Mobile IP traffic direction (from the mobile node), the Foreign Agent uses the mobile node identifier to identify the correct Home Agent destination by finding the corresponding Home Agent address in the Visitor List table. For forward Mobile IP traffic (to the mobile node), the IWF uses the mobile node identifier to identify the correct mobile node destination by finding the corresponding link identifier in the Mobile Identity table.

  • Patent number: 6435190
    Abstract: A method of autogenous cell patch cardio myoplasty using noninvasive thoracoscopy is disclosed. A patient's greater omentum is separated from its point of attachment to either the greater curvature of the stomach or the transverse colon. All open blood vessels in the greater omentum are ligated to permanently arrest bleeding. The greater omentum is introduced into the left pleural cavity through an opening in the diaphragm. Muscle grafts are removed from skeletal muscle tissue of the patient and an opening is formed in the pericardium to expose an area of damaged myocardium. Following attachment of the skeletal muscle grafts to either the greater omentum or the damaged myocardium area, preferably using an advanced muscle graft implantation system, the greater omentum is wrapped around the heart and attached thereto in order to reinforce the muscle grafts and enrich them with blood flow from the greater omentum.

  • Patent number: 6408066
    Abstract: In a disclosed ACD skill-based routing system and method, a group of call agents is established and one or more screening attributes are assigned to each call agent group member. A call agent queue is established that ranks available call agent group members according to an idleness indicator. The call agent group is assigned to at least one call queue that ranks calls according to a priority indicator. Each call in the call queue(s) is associated with one or more call requirement attributes. To assign a call to an agent, a comparison is made of the screening attribute(s) of the highest ranking call agent in the call agent queue with the call requirement attribute(s) of one or more calls in the call queue(s), beginning with the highest ranking call and descending through lower ranking calls as necessary until a call having a call requirement attribute matching one of the highest ranking call agent's screening attributes (call-to-agent match) is found.

  • Patent number: 6401746
    Abstract: A rotating union for transferring a material stream, and especially a bearing damaging material stream, includes, a generally cylindrical body and an annular sleeve that is annularly spaced from the body and rotatably coupled thereto via a pair of axially-spaced bearings. The body and the sleeve are formed with ports and interconnecting passages for carrying the material stream and these ports and passages communicate with each other via a material transfer interface that is sealed by at least one dynamic seal assembly. Finely lapped material is used to improve the quality of the dynamic seal faces, and the seal faces are uniformly spring loaded. This, along with the axial spacing of the bearings, helps to minimize seal face misalignment and consequent leakage. In the event that material leakage does occur, the rotating union further includes a leakage collection area filled with a barrier fluid. The leakage collection area may encompass the bearings or it may be separate therefrom.

  • Patent number: 6385252
    Abstract: A high speed digital signal connection interface with reduced cross talk includes a multiple pin connector with disconnectable header and receptacle portions. The header is attached to a first set of signal carrying wire pairs communicating with a first signal processing unit. The receptacle is attached to a second set of signal carrying wire pairs communicating with a second signal processing unit. Within each of the first and second wire pair sets is a first wire pair subset carrying digital signals travelling in a first direction between the signal processing units, and a second wire pair subset carrying digital signals travelling in a second direction between the signal processing units. The first and second wire pair sets are attached to the corrector such that adjacent pin pairs of the connector carry only signals travelling in the same direction and such that connector pin pairs carrying signals travelling in opposite directions are not adjacent to each other.
